We’re thrilled to announce the winners of our 2025 Specialist Crafts Catalogue Competition, a celebration of creativity, imagination and the incredible talent found in classrooms across the globe.
This year’s competition invited art students to design artwork that captures the joy and power of creativity in education. The response was overwhelming, from bold abstract designs to thoughtful compositions that reflect the world through young artists’ eyes. Every submission reminded us why art education matters so deeply.
After much deliberation, our judging panel selected four outstanding designs to feature across our UK, Ireland, UAE, and International catalogues. Each of our winners will receive a Specialist Crafts gift voucher and see their artwork take pride of place in our new catalogues, a well-deserved moment in the spotlight for these emerging artists.
UK Winner:
Brooke Mason, 16, The Mercian Trust
Mediums: Paint, pens and collage.
A vibrant portrait bursting with rhythm and energy, Brooke Mason’s piece layers bold geometric colour blocks over musical motifs, a joyful fusion of sound and self-expression.


Ireland Winners:
Oria and Liepa Stomaite Palomino, 17, Cork Educate Together Secondary School
Mediums: Lino Print
Together, Oria and Liepa Stomaite Palomino’s prints explore movement and imagination through bold contrasts and surreal storytelling, from a vintage car that seems to soar to a boat carrying a giant fish, their work captures the thrill of adventure and the poetry of the unexpected.




UAE Winner:
Ella Doubleday, 17, GEMS Dubai American Academy
Ella Doubleday’s striking portrait plays with light and shadow to reveal duality, a moment of quiet transformation where beauty, identity, and introspection meet on the edge of a brushstroke.


International Winner:
Ioan Mikael Nedelcu, 6, Avenor College (Romania)
Ioan Mikael Nedelcu’s enchanting painting captures the wonder of childhood imagination, a young dreamer gazes into a swirling galaxy of stars, inviting us to see the universe through eyes full of curiosity and hope.
